IOWN and OCP Align on AI Computing Continuum for Distributed Infrastructure

  • IOWN Global Forum and Open Compute Project (OCP) announced a cooperative framework called the AI Computing Continuum on February 10, 2026.
  • The collaboration aims to develop a seamless computational infrastructure spanning centralized data centers to edge deployments.
  • IOWN will define communications architecture using photonics-based technologies, while OCP will drive open hardware specifications.
  • Industry-specific use cases include financial services, manufacturing, entertainment, logistics, construction, and urban development.

This collaboration addresses the growing need for distributed AI computing infrastructure, moving beyond traditional centralized data centers. The partnership leverages IOWN's photonics expertise and OCP's hyperscale innovations to create a standardized, high-bandwidth, low-latency compute network. This aligns with broader industry trends toward edge computing and the democratization of AI technologies across various sectors.
